The Bobbsey Twins at Meadow Brook is a children's book by Laura Lee Hope.

The book is part of the Bobbsey Twins series and was first published in 1915.

The story begins with the Bobbsey twins, Nan and Bert, excitedly preparing to spend the summer at their Aunt Emily's country home in Meadow Brook.

They are joined by their younger siblings, Freddie and Flossie, and together they embark on many adventures in the countryside.

The Bobbsey twins explore the surrounding woods, go fishing, and make friends with the neighboring children.

They also help Aunt Emily with her chores and assist in organizing a Fourth of July celebration for the community.

However, their peaceful summer is disrupted by a mysterious visitor who seems to be up to no good.

The Bobbsey twins team up with their new friends to try to uncover the stranger's true intentions and protect their community from harm.

Throughout the book, the Bobbsey twins learn important lessons about responsibility, friendship, and the joys of country living.

The story ends on a happy note, with the mystery solved and the Bobbsey twins looking forward to returning to Meadow Brook in the future.
